You can get plain clay pots from nurseries or home improvement stores in their garden area. Most are not as decorative as the one your holding but they are clay and aquarium safe. Personally, unless there is a reason to remove the eggs to a different container I would let the parents care for them. If one goes bad it will spread to all of them unless its removed. If you cant wait for some other reason, maybe take the female with the eggs to the fry raising tank. Good luck.

I would also recommend giving the pots a good soaking and a good rinse before placing them in any tank. You never know what the pots have been treated or stored with. If you have very rare or valuable fish, it wouldn't hurt to drop the pots into a tank with some cheap fish-like zebra danios or common guppies - for a few days just to see if they are tolerated. Better safe than sorry.
